Key Accountabilities
- Support the development, implementation and evaluation of effective marketing plans to attract and convert home and international, undergraduate and postgraduate students, reflecting School, Faculty and University priorities and objectives
- Work with key stakeholders to plan, deliver and evaluate subject-focused campaigns to support application generation and conversion
- Coordinate strategic marketing projects, including the development of student testimonials, and the organisation of video, photography and other creative assets to showcase the faculty’s strengths and student experience
- Take a lead role in planning, building and analysing email communications and CRM activity for lead generation and conversion
- Create accessible and engaging content and copy for our target audiences across a range of digital channels
- Support academic Schools in the marketing and delivery of on-campus/online recruitment events such as Open Days and Offer Holder events
- Undertake a range of data analysis, market intelligence and research activities to inform product development, marketing strategy, campaigns, messaging and events
- Provide expert professional marketing advice and guidance to academic Schools within the Faculty, delivering a proactive, responsive and professional service to support them in meeting their targets
- Where relevant, represent the Faculty at higher education fairs and recruitment events, working closely with central teams to ensure integrated activity
- Audit and maintain digital content and channels, providing reviews and recommendations for improvement
- Be flexible and adaptable as priorities and responsibilities change in the faculty, academic units and as we respond to sector challenges and changes
- Undertake any other duties appropriate to the grade as requested
